Job Description
Provides excellent service to both internal and external customers by applying best practices and standard operating procedures.
- Prepares correspondence, documents, reports and other materials which may be moderately complex or confidential, sometimes requiring independent judgment.
- Schedules appointments for department staff.
- Participates in department projects of moderate scope and complexity.
- May provide assistance in training and orientation of colleagues.
- May assist in the completion of reimbursement requests for assigned staff.
Essential Functions
- Processes DA (Intake) paperwork for both sites.
- Places work orders for building maintenance.
- Takes meeting notes during weekly team meetings.
- Places coffee and supplies orders for the suite.
- Partners with Clinical Therapies and Classroom to clean toys in between sessions.
- Serves as the safety coach (conducts safety drills and monitors the expiration of items throughout the suite).
- Tracks consult room utilization.
- Accepts/denies room reservations.
- Helps with Patient Access/Front desk staff as needed.
